The first nuclear facility of its kind to be built using modular construction has been handed over and is now undergoing active commissioning at Dounreay in Scotland. The laboratory for the analysis of radioactive materials was constructed using a Yorkon off-site building solution from the Portakabin Group, and is one of the most complex and remote modular building projects undertaken in the UK.

One of the UK's leading manufacturers and installers of temporary buildings has voiced concerns that engineering companies requiring additional space may be being inadvertently misled into ordering the wrong type of structure. Antony Hunt, MD of Smart-Space, believes his industry's terminology – or rather the lack of it – is at the root of the problem. The consequence can be short-term, relocatable structures being used for longer-term projects, for which they are inherently unsuitable.
